Chess Puzzle #GKgP5 — Expert, Black to move, endgame

Rating 2007 · Expert · crushing, endgame, long.

Position

White: king c5; bishop e7; pawns a2/c2/d6/g5. Black: king e6; knight g6; pawns a4/f7/h5. White is ahead by 1 point of material. Black to move.

Solution (3 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Kc6 — king c5→c6. Now Black to move.
  2. Best move: Nxe7+ — knight g6→e7, captures bishop, gives check. Opponent replies dxe7 (pawn d6→e7, captures knight).
  3. Best move: Kxe7 — king e6→e7, captures pawn. Opponent replies Kd5 (king c6→d5).
  4. Best move: f6 — pawn f7→f6.

Tactical themes

crushing, endgame, long. The key move Nxe7+ captures with check, forcing a response.
